Boot with your RH CD as if you were installing RH. Click next until you are
promted to create partitions, auto, druid, or fdisk. use fdisk to delete all
partitions, it'll be all free space, write the table, go back to the
previous menu and press CTRL-ALT-DEL to abort installation.
Then boot with a Windows floppy, run fdisk /mbr (this is a different version
of fdsik) and create the partitions you want.
